Publications and Papers

Responsive Social Smile: A Machine Learning based Multimodal Behavior Assessment Framework towards Early Stage Autism Screening

International Conference on Pattern Recognition (ICPR) 2020

To standardize the process of ASD screening, we design a ”Responsive Social Smile” protocol and the associated experimental setup. Moreover, we propose a machine learning based assessment framework for early ASD screening. By integrating speech recognition and computer vision technologies, the proposed framework can quantitatively analyze children’s behaviors under well-designed protocols. rss

A Multimodal Framework for Automated Teaching Quality Assessment of One-to-many Online Instruction Videos

International Conference on Pattern Recognition (ICPR) 2022

Abstract

We design an evaluation protocol and propose a multimodal machine learning framework for automated teaching quality assessment of one-to-many online instruction videos. Our framework evaluates online teaching quality from five aspects, namely Clarity, Classroom interaction, Technical management of online teaching, Empathy, and Time management. Our method includes mid-level behavior feature extraction, high-level interpretable feature extraction, and supervised learning prediction. dmhxm
